    FLYER NEW-1Fort Lauderdale, FL -On December 21, 2013, Beyond Dramatic Productions will stage its second theatrical
    production, Soul Sistah: D.I.V.A. “Determined Individuals Voicing Attitude.” Written, directed by, and starring
    local author and activist Lakisha Sanders, Soul Sistah: D.I.V.A. tells the story of various individuals, a once
    happy and healthy clan of individuals now faced with imminent dissolution in the wake of a far-too-familiar
    tragedy. In the chaos left in that tragedy’s wake, demonic forces threaten to rip their tenuous union apart in
    each of their lives. The play features original gospel-style musical numbers composed by Miss Sanders. There
    is a popular misconception that Christian music and media is hokey and preachy, a misconception that this
    production handily refutes with its compelling and realistic characters, razor-sharp dialogue, and unflinching
    depiction of a crumbling Christian family.
    Sanders pulls quadruple duty as the playwright, director, composer, and one of the stars in the production.
    Miss Sanders is a Georgia native and a Fort Lauderdale resident with nearly a decade of high school teaching
    experience. She’s an author, an advocate, and a motivational speaker specializing in empowering people who
    have experienced tragedy and loss by leading them to the philosophical truths present within the words of
    Jesus Christ. Her book, The Secret is Out: It’s Time to Break Ground, was released in 2010, and its message
    of power and salvation in the face of adversity became the foundation upon which Soul Sistah: D.I.V.A. was
    eventually built. The play also stars local talent from all across the beautiful city of Fort Lauderdale. These
    women offer a sizzling performance that remains unknown to many.
    Soul Sistah: D.I.V.A. “Determined Individuals Voicing Attitude” will open for a limited, one-day-only
    engagement on December 21st
    at the prestigious and storied African American Research Library and Cultural
    Center in the Auditorium in Fort Lauderdale. The African American Research Library and Cultural Center’s
    Auditorium has a long history of staging productions that celebrate African-American culture, a legacy to
    which Beyond Dramatic Productions is honored to add the latest chapter. Curtain is at 2:00 PM sharp
